Class Tab
Stay organized with collections
Save and categorize content based on your preferences.
Tab
A tab within a Google Docs document.
// Get all of the first-level tabs (tabs that are not nested within a parent
// tab) in the document.
// TODO(developer): Replace the ID with your own.
const tabs = DocumentApp.openById('123abc').getTabs();
// Get a specific tab based on the tab ID.
// TODO(developer): Replace the IDs with your own.
const tab = DocumentApp.openById('123abc').getTab('123abc');
Detailed documentation
getChildTabs()
Retrieves the child tabs nested within this tab.
Return
Tab[]
— The child tabs nested within this tab.
Authorization
Scripts that use this method require authorization with one or more of the following scopes:
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ents.currentonly
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ents
getId()
Retrieves the ID of the tab.
Return
String
— The ID of the tab.
Authorization
Scripts that use this method require authorization with one or more of the following scopes:
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ents.currentonly
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ents
getIndex()
Retrieves the 0-based index of the tab within the parent.
Return
Integer
— The index of the tab within the parent.
Authorization
Scripts that use this method require authorization with one or more of the following scopes:
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ents.currentonly
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ents
getTitle()
Retrieves the title of the tab.
Return
String
— The title of the tab.
Authorization
Scripts that use this method require authorization with one or more of the following scopes:
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ents.currentonly
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ents
getType()
Retrieves the type of tab.
Use this method to determine the content type of this Tab
before casting to the more
specific type using asDocumentTab()
.
const tab = DocumentApp.getActiveDocument().getActiveTab();
// Use getType() to determine the tab's type before casting.
if (tab.getType() === DocumentApp.TabType.DOCUMENT_TAB) {
// It's a document tab, write some text to it.
tab.asDocumentTab().setText('Hello World!');
} else {
// There are currently no types other than DOCUMENT_TAB.
}
Return
TabType
— The tab's type.
Authorization
Scripts that use this method require authorization with one or more of the following scopes:
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ents.currentonly
-
https://www.googleapis.com/auth/documents
